[Code of Federal Regulations] [Title 27, Volume 1] [Revised as of April 1, 2007] From the U.S. Government Printing Office via GPO Access [CITE: 27CFR17.113] [Page 325-326] TITLE 27--ALCOHOL, TOBACCO PRODUCTS AND FIREARMS CHAPTER I--ALCOHOL AND TOBACCO TAX AND TRADE BUREAU, DEPARTMENT OF THE TREASURY PART 17_DRAWBACK ON TAXPAID DISTILLED SPIRITS USED IN MANUFACTURING Subpart E_Bonds and Consents of Sureties Sec. 17.113 Extent of release of surety from liability under bond. The rights of the principal as supported by the bond shall cease as of the date when termination of the bond [[Page 326]] takes effect, and the surety shall be relieved from liability for drawback allowed on and after that date. Liability for drawback previously allowed shall continue until the claims for such drawback have been properly verified by the appropriate TTB officer according to law and this part.
